ex-demo model, excellent condition, needed usb/iTunes to restore normal iPadOS
This was a demo model - it has a dent on the back where the anti-theft device was removed, but is otherwise in excellent condition, no visible scratches on the screen. It took me a while to figure out that to remove the demo software and restore the normal OS you need to connect by USB to a machine running iTunes, and do a "Restore". Once that's done, it's all good.

Fantastic sound at a reasonable price
14 of 14 found this helpful I also have Sony MDR7506 and Sennheiser HD280 Pro. These ATH-M50x have the best sound by a good
margin - percussion is especially good, small details of a complex mix come through clearly, and bass and treble
are well balanced without needing any EQ adjustment.
I've never tried high-end audiophile headphones, so I daresay if you spend twice as much there might be
something better out there. But at about $95 lightly-used, or $130 brand new, these are really really good,
and allow you to hear a lot more detail in whatever music you like.
